Question 8 (1 point) The total interest owing on a $10,000,4%, 6-month note receivable is $400. $100. $1,200. $200. Question 9 (1 point) Hairy Pawters pet services reported net income of $85,000 for the year. During the year, accounts receivable increased by $9,000, accounts payable decreased by $4,000 and depreciation expense of $6,000 was recorded. Using the indirect method, cash provided by operating activities for the year is $84,000. $78,000. $66,000. $96,000
